When Should You Upgrade Instead of Replacing an Existing Solar Setup?

Upgrading your solar system is a better choice than replacing it when your current setup still produces around 80% or more of its original output and the inverter functions properly. Replacing the system is more reasonable when the panels are older than 15 years or if the inverter has failed.

This decision is important before you install solar panels yourself because upgrading often allows you to reuse existing wiring and mounting hardware, which simplifies the process and reduces inspection risks.

How Can You Check Your Solar System’s Performance?

To evaluate system performance, compare your annual kilowatt-hour (kWh) production with historical data or monitoring logs. A decrease beyond normal degradation suggests issues such as inverter faults or shading problems.

When Does Repowering Your Solar System Make Sense?

Repowering involves replacing old panels with higher-efficiency models. For example, newer TOPCon panels achieve efficiencies above 20%, which boosts energy output without needing additional roof space.

What Are the Main Installation Methods for DIY Solar Systems?

The primary installation methods include roof-mounted systems and ground-mounted systems, as well as smaller plug-in kits. Each installation type varies in complexity, safety requirements, and compliance with local regulations.

How Does Roof-Mounted Installation Work?

Roof-mounted solar systems fix rails onto your roof rafters using flashing and bolts. This method often provides the highest energy output due to optimal panel angles and reduced shading.

What Should You Know About Ground-Mounted Systems?

Ground-mounted systems use metal frames secured into concrete footings at least 45 cm deep. These installations require trenching for cables and must ensure strong structural stability.

What Are DIY Solar System Kits?

DIY solar kits include panels, an inverter, mounting hardware, and monitoring equipment. These kits help minimize design errors and simplify planning and installation.

What Is the Cost of Installing Solar Panels Yourself by Method?

Installing solar panels yourself typically costs between €4,000 and €5,300 for a 3 kWp system, excluding batteries. The total expenses vary depending on system size and the electrical work involved.

Here is a typical price breakdown for key components:

  • Solar panels: €0.50 - €0.80 per watt peak (Wp)
  • Inverter: €800 - €1,500
  • Mounting hardware: €500 - €1,200
  • Inspection and permits (AREI): €300 - €600

Sample Cost Calculation for a DIY Solar System

For example, a 3 kWp system using 8 panels could cost as follows:

  • 8 panels × €250 = €2,000
  • Inverter = €1,200
  • Mounting system = €800
  • Inspection and permits = €400

The total estimated price is approximately €4,400 including VAT.

How Does the Solar Panel Installation Process Work from Start to Finish?

The installation process follows a fixed sequence ranging from planning through to grid connection. Every step impacts your system’s safety and regulatory compliance.

Step-by-Step Guide to Installing Solar Panels Yourself

  1. Assess your roof’s condition, orientation, and shading factors.
  2. Calculate your household energy demand by reviewing your electricity bills.
  3. Obtain the necessary permits and verify local regulations.
  4. Install mounting rails on your roof or ground structure securely.
  5. Mount the solar panels and connect the direct current (DC) wiring.
  6. Install the inverter and, if applicable, any battery storage system.
  7. Connect the solar system to your home’s electrical panel safely.
  8. Schedule the required inspection and activate system monitoring.

How Can You Safely Install Solar Panels and Inverters Yourself?

Position the inverter close to the solar panels to reduce energy loss. Ensure all wiring is correctly grounded and equipped with necessary protection devices. Many homeowners handle panel mounting themselves while hiring a certified electrician for the final grid connection to maintain safety and compliance.

What Tools and Safety Equipment Are Needed?

  • Power drill and measuring tools
  • Safety harness and helmet for working at heights
  • Insulated electrical tools and gloves for wiring tasks

Can You Install Solar Panels Yourself and Still Qualify for Tax Incentives?

Tax benefits, like reduced VAT rates, may apply if your system passes inspections. Some subsidies, however, require installation by certified professionals, which can limit eligibility for solo DIY projects.

What Are the Risks of DIY Solar Panel Installation?

The primary risks include failure to pass inspections, loss of equipment warranties, and potential electrical hazards. Mistakes like incorrect wiring or using non-approved inverters can cause your system to be rejected by grid operators.

When Is It Advisable to Hire a Professional?

You should hire a qualified professional for tasks such as grid connection, inverter setup, and preparing for inspections. This hybrid approach helps balance cost savings with compliance and safety.

Frequently Asked Questions

Can you install solar panels yourself without professional help?

You can install solar panels yourself for the mounting and basic setup, but connecting the system to the grid usually requires a certified electrician. Authorities mandate inspection approval before activating your system. Many homeowners install panels on their own and hire professionals for the electrical connection to reduce risks and save costs.

What is the price difference between DIY and professional installation?

The difference typically ranges from €2,000 to €6,000 depending on your system’s size and labor costs. DIY installations save on labor but carry risks like inspection failures and additional correction expenses. Professional installation offers warranties, ensures compliance, and often results in faster completion, partially offsetting the extra initial cost.

What is the 120% rule for solar panels?

The 120% rule limits the total breaker load in your electrical panel to 120% of its rated capacity. This safety rule prevents overheating and ensures safe integration of solar inverters with your existing household electrical system. Electricians follow this guideline when connecting your solar setup.

Will a 200W solar panel run a fridge?

A 200 watt solar panel typically cannot run a full-size refrigerator continuously, as it provides limited power. It may support small appliances or reduce overall energy consumption, but a fridge usually requires a larger system combined with battery storage to handle the initial startup surge.

What appliances can a 400W solar panel power?

A 400 watt panel can power small household devices such as lights, laptops, and routers. It can also contribute energy for larger appliances like washing machines when combined with other panels in a system designed to cover your entire household energy use.
